The mineral most prevalent in the area was zinc, but it was not until 1926 that a commercially viable method of extraction was developed. The water crashes over hexagonal basalt columns, formed by cooling volcanic rock at times the water seems to bounce from column to column, making this one of the most spectacular waterfalls in Tasmania.
